Join us!Job Description:Global Credit Operations: Responsible for the fulfillment, servicing and protection of credit offerings for business banking, Global Wealth & Investment Management (GWIM), commercial and corporate clients as well as leasing and trade products.This job is responsible for preparing and reviewing documentation in accordance with the bank's policies and procedures to facilitate closings with the client. Key responsibilities include working on routine documentation as assigned by the Market Leader or designee and working with company vendors, legal counsel, line partners, and clients to ensure world-class documentation accuracy. Job expectations include completing primary financial booking, maintaining accuracy of documentation and system of record financial data, delivering documents in a timely manner, and eliminating rework.Responsibilities:Ensures that loan documentation and lien perfection meet bank policies and procedures and that work products are delivered in an accurately and timely manner Supports documentation reviews, due diligence activities, collateral perfection, and the monitoring of loan documentation for a specific market segment Reviews documents for accuracy, timely delivery, and necessary research requirements to ensure documentation reflects the appropriate transactional information and elimination of controllable rework Examines, monitors, reconciles and track client collateral.
